Joshua 15:3
And it went out to the south side to Maaleh–acrabbim, and passed along to Zin, and ascended up on the south side unto Kadesh–barnea, and passed along to Hezron, and went up to Adar, and fetched a compass to Karkaa:
Context
This verse from Joshua Chapter 15 connects to 5 cross-references. The boundary of Judah's territory is described in detail from the southern border near Edom around to the Mediterranean coast. The cities within Judah are listed; Caleb drives out the three Anakim sons from Hebron, and Othniel son of Kenaz …
